abjectness

noun
/æbˈd͡ʒɛkt.nəs/US

Etymology

From abject + -ness.

  1. derived from *(H)yeh₁- — “to throw
  2. derived from abiectus — “abandoned; cast aside
  3. derived from abject
  4. inherited from abiect
  5. suffixed as abjectness — “abject + ness

Definitions

  1. The state of being abject

    The state of being abject; abasement; meanness; servility.
